titleOfInvention | Method for manufacturing excrement disposal material and excrement disposal material |
abstract | The present invention provides a method for producing animal litter sand which is difficult to join to each other before use, and an animal litter sand manufactured by the production method.nn n n A method for producing a granular excrement disposal material (1) having a coating layer (13) of a core portion (11) and a coating core portion (11), comprising: a granulation step S1, comprising a pulp and a super absorbent resin The core material and the water are mixed to granulate the core portion (11), and the coating step S3 is applied to the surface of the core portion (11) granulated in the granulation step S1, and the coating material containing the pulp and the superabsorbent resin is sprinkled. The coating layer (13) is formed; the drying step S4 is to dry the granular material on which the coating layer (13) is formed by the hot air in the coating step S3; and the cooling step S5 is to form the granular material after drying through the drying step S4. The object is cooled. |
